Concrete damage repair services involve assessing and restoring concrete surfaces that have become compromised due to various forms of deterioration. Over time, concrete can develop cracks, spalling, or uneven surfaces caused by factors such as weather exposure, ground movement, or heavy use. Skilled service providers evaluate the extent of the damage and utilize specialized techniques to repair cracks, fill voids, and reinforce weakened areas. Proper repair not only improves the appearance of the concrete but also helps preserve its structural integrity, preventing further deterioration and extending the lifespan of the surface.

This service addresses common problems like cracking, chipping, and surface erosion that can occur on driveways, sidewalks, patios, and foundations. Cracks in concrete can pose tripping hazards or lead to water infiltration, which may cause more extensive damage over time. Spalling, or flaking of the surface, can diminish the look and safety of outdoor spaces. Repairing these issues helps maintain the property's safety and functionality, reducing the need for more costly replacements down the line. The overview below groups typical Concrete Damage Repair proj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Binghamton, NY.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or concrete damage repairs in Binghamton range from $250 to $600. Many routine patching and crack sealing projects fall within this range, depending on the extent of the damage.

Moderate Repairs - Medium-sized concrete damage repairs usually cost between $600 and $2,000. Larger cracks or surface repairs for driveways and walkways are common within this budget range.

Large-Scale Projects - Extensive damage or surface restoration projects can range from $2,000 to $5,000. These projects often involve significant surface preparation or partial replacements and are less frequent than smaller jobs.

Full Replacement - Complete concrete replacement in Binghamton typically starts at $5,000 and can exceed $10,000 for large commercial or complex residential projects. Such projects are less common and depend on the scope of work required.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What types of concrete damage can be repaired? Local contractors can address various issues such as cracks, spalling, surface deterioration, and structural damage to restore the integrity of concrete surfaces.

How do professionals typically repair concrete damage? Service providers may use methods like crack filling, patching, resurfacing, or reinforcement to fix different types of damage effectively.

Is concrete damage repair suitable for both indoor and outdoor surfaces? Yes, local pros can handle repairs for concrete surfaces both inside buildings and in outdoor areas like driveways, patios, and walkways.

What are common signs that concrete needs repair? Visible cracks, uneven surfaces, chipping, and exposed rebar are typical indicators that professional repair may be necessary.

Can damaged concrete be prevented from worsening? Regular maintenance and timely repairs by local service providers can help prevent further deterioration and extend the lifespan of concrete surfaces.
